Presentation of the monograph Petrapilosa in Buzet

In the frame of the project Srce Istre (HEART OF ISTRIA) and in collaboration with the Commune of Buzet, a presentation of the book PETRAPILOSA, written by Darko Darovec, was organised.

The monograph, which includes the original Slovene text and the Italian and Croatian translation, presents the research on the castle, the family, the feud and the marquisate of Petrapilosa in Istria (located a few kilometres west of Buzet), which was once the biggest Istrian feud including 12 villages in the area from Sočerga to Pregara and Grimalda.

The book also includes contributions of the archeological research in the castle of Petrapilosa. The authors of the contributions are the collaborators for the Archeological Museum in Pula: Tatjana Bradara, Ondina Krnjak and Darko Komšo.
